2 2 THE STATE OF HOMEOWNERSHIP IN AMERICA

Homeownership is at its lowest level in 48 years Source: Federal Reserve Bank of St. Louis and the Current Population Survey, Bureau of Census, Washington DC The rate of homeownership has dropped fastest in the “Diverse Communities”. The national homeownership rate is down to 63.7%, a loss from its peak of 69.2%.

12 SOLUTIONS

Core Principles To Ensure Affordable And Sustainable Homeownership 13 Preserve low downpayment 30 year, fixed rate mortgage. Maintain a government guarantee of typical, conventional mortgage backed securities (not the mortgages themselves) as well as Ginnie Mae and FHA, VA, RHS. Prohibit predatory lending in the mortgage market by protecting Dodd-Frank’s protections for consumers. Increase use of private MI to make low downpayment loans more available (and affordable) and reduce taxpayer risk. Preserve precious government resources (e.g. FHA) for those who need it most. Increase availability and use of housing counseling.
